Re: the Quillport import wizard — chunk size and retry backoff are hardcoded in three places. Consolidate them. The current values were picked after the Bramley dataset kept timing out, so don't "round them off" without re-running that fixture. Also the preview row cap interacts with chunk size; change one, check the other. The constants we landed on are as follows.

constants for yaduf-fahag:
BUDGETS = {
    "kelix": 528,
    "briwyn": 734,
}

# Break-Glass Access: Log Sampling for Murmuret

Murmuret emits roughly 40k lines per minute, so production logs are sampled at 2%. During incidents, support may need full-fidelity logs. Break-glass access disables sampling for 30 minutes and is audited; use it only when a customer-impacting fault cannot be diagnosed from sampled output. Open the Helvane console, choose "Break-Glass: Murmuret," and confirm the incident number. The console will then prompt for the recovery passphrase, which is recorded here.

unlock words, kafog-tajof: ulador-ulaael-kasvan

### Runbook: Account Recovery — Plottr Address Autocomplete

If a tenant loses access to their Plottr widget configuration, verify ownership through the admin console audit trail, then restore the suggestion index from the nightly Fernhollow snapshot. Reviewers should confirm the debounce and locale settings survived the restore before closing the ticket. Decrypting the snapshot archive requires the recovery passphrase below.

recovery phrase for fahof-fawip: casael-fenael-wenix